<p>The <strong>Vic Firth Steve Gadd Wire Brush</strong> promises great swooshing sound with its unique design.</p>
<p>This brush has wires that glide across the head, letting the brush sweep smoothly and gently to produce a velvety and smooth sound.</p>
<p>The wires are slightly angled by three-fourths of an inch on the top of the playing end. This design reduces the possibility of having the brush snag on a newly coated drumhead, which is a common problem with many brushes.</p>
<p>The handles are made from rubber for a proper grip. It is also retractable. The item weighs four ounces and measures 14.5 by 1.3 by 0.8 ounces. Each package comes with two brushes.</p>

<p>The <strong>Vater VBM Monster Drum Brushes</strong> promise to be a drummer and percussionist&#8217;s perfect companion for any practice or gigs.</p>
<p>This brush boasts of being a versatile one with its adjustable feature to allow musicians to produce a rich backbeat without much volume or smooth swishing sound.</p>
<p>The brush is from wavy polymer strands while the drumsticks are wooden. It has a large and yet comfortable grip. The item is retractable.</p>
<p>The product weighs four ounces and measures 15.8 by 3.2 by 1.5 inches. There are two brushes in the package.</p>

<p>The <strong>Promark B600 Nylon Brush</strong> promises a great construction that can produce pronounced sounds. This brush has white nylon bristles that are thicker than usual making it a more responsive product. Its bristles are longer than many similar brushes on the market.</p>
<p>It has a retractable design so that it will be stored conveniently when not in use. The handle is made of plastic that is impact-resistant. The item weighs 5.6 ounces and measures 16.5 by 1.5 by 1.5 inches.</p>

<h2 style="text-align: center;">What to Look for the Perfect Drum Brush</h2>
<p>The drum brush is not your ordinary brush. After all, this tool is used to make rich and beautiful sounds.</p>
<p>When purchasing one, keep in mind that these <strong>brushes vary in design, material, and durability</strong>. Some brushes are made from metal wires that help create snappy and crisp sounds while others are made from either nylon or plastic, which produces duller and more subdued sound.</p>
<p>The materials of the handles differ as well. Some are made from plastic, and others use wood or rubber. The material of the handles is also essential to consider as one may favor a particular kind.</p>

<p><strong>Some musicians prefer having rubber grip handles since they have better control</strong> while others may prefer the <strong>wood or plastic for a smoother touch</strong> to the skin.</p>
<p>The <strong>length also matters</strong> as some brushes have long or short bristles while others have varying length of the handles. There is no formula when it comes to the length of either bristles or handles.</p>
<p>Some percussionists like having longer handles because of their hand size while others feel they have better control with shorter handles.</p>
